About Michele Totaro

Michele Totaro is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Endocrinology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Health, Toxicology and Mutagenesis and Microbiology, having authored 35 papers that have together received 531 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Legionella and Acanthamoeba research (10 papers), Infection Control and Ventilation (8 papers), Medical Device Sterilization and Disinfection (8 papers), Infection Control in Healthcare (8 papers), Water Treatment and Disinfection (6 papers), Bacterial biofilms and quorum sensing (5 papers), Dental Research and COVID-19 (5 papers) and Healthcare and Environmental Waste Management (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in General Dentistry (80 citations), Applied Microbiology and Biotechnology (50 citations), Endocrinology (98 citations), Periodontics (45 citations) and Microbiology (48 citations). Michele Totaro has collaborated with scholars based in Italy. Frequent co-authors include Angelo Baggiani, Gaetano Pierpaolo Privitera, Beatrice Casini, Benedetta Tuvo, Maria Luisa Cristina, Anna Maria Spagnolo, Paola Valentini, Anna Laura Costa, Andrea Davide Porretta and Mario Miccoli. Their work appears in journals such as International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health, Pathogens, Journal of Water and Health, Environmental Health and Preventive Medicine and Sensors and Actuators B Chemical.
